Question: Is it true that I have to go into a nursing home in order to get onto ALTCS?

Answer: While skilled nursing facilities certainly have their appropriate place along the continuum of care, it is not the only option for someone in order to receive ALTCS benefits. Other settings include assisted living communities and group [...]

‘Tis the Season: Implications of Gifting on ALTCS Eligibility
In our everyday lives, giving to others is a definitely a good thing. During the holiday season, especially, we are often reminded of how important it is to give of our time, talents, and financial resources. Unfortunately, financial generosity may adversely affect financial eligibility for ALTCS.
